About Markus's Miasma
Welcome to UCSC—well, kind of.This isn’t the sunny college campus you remember. In this 2D puzzle horror game, you're dropped into a fog-drenched, twisted version of UC Santa Cruz where nothing feels quite right. Familiar landmarks are warped, the silence is heavy, and the mist hides more than just bad weather.You’ll explore eerie paths and unsettling buildings as you piece together the story behind Markus—a guy with a past so dark, it’s bleeding into reality. Solve creepy puzzles, uncover buried memories, and try not to get too lost in the fog (literally and emotionally). Key Features:
Welcome (back?) to UCSC. You might not leave the same.
- 🧩 Puzzle-Based Exploration: Navigate through haunted versions of labs, libraries, and forest trails. Solve logic puzzles to unlock new areas and piece together fragments of Markus’s mind.
- 🕯️ Atmospheric Horror: Inspired by Silent Hill and Mad Father, this game focuses on slow-building dread, psychological unease, and eerie sound design—not some cheap jump scares.
- 🗺️ A Twisted UCSC Campus: Iconic locations like the Quarry Plaza and Porter Meadow are reimagined in a surreal nightmare. Expect familiar spaces, distorted by guilt and memory.
- 📖 Narrative-Driven Gameplay: Dive into a branching, emotionally charged story with themes of trauma, regret, and identity. Your choices affect how much of Markus’s truth you uncover.
- 🧠 Estimated Playtime: 1–2 hours
